‘Pinjata’ Wines

The Pinjata wine cellar is a family-run wine producing concern, which has been going for six generations. It is situated, as it has always been, in the old centre of Vrboska, beside the fortified Church of St. Mary. The Gabelić family make their white wines from two grape varieties, bogdanuša and parč, and their red and rosé wines from plavac mali grapes.

To complement their wines at the tastings, they provide various cold Dalmatian specialities, such as smoke ham (prosciutto), different types of cheese, salted sardines and seasonal salads.

Their ‘Bogdanuša’ wine is a high quality dry white wine, greenish-yellow in colour, with the typical bogdanuša aroma, full and balanced. It is characterized by a light, pleasant bitterness and a freshness which is rare in the island wines. It is of note that bogdanuša wine has the longest roots of the wines on Hvar Island.

Their ‘Plavac’ is a high quality dry red wine, made from the most popular Croatian black autochthonous grape variety, plavac mali. The wine is a deep red colour, with a full taste from its rich tannin structure.

The ‘Parč’ is a high quality dry white wine, golden yellow in colour, with a specific muscat flavour. It is made from the autochthonous grape variety of the same name, which is known as being cultivated exclusively on Hvar Island.

‘Rose’ is a high quality dry pink wine, made from the plavac mali grapes. It is excellent as a light refreshing wine during the hot summer days.
